2013 Breeding Bird Survey Part 1: L’Etacq to Sorel Point

By Cris Sellares

Aims

Meadow pipit. Photo by Paul MarshallThis survey aims to establish the number and location of breeding pairs of selected bird species within the BIRDS ON THE EDGE project area i.e. the Island’s coastal land. We will set out to do this in several sections of the coastland and will start with the north-west coast from L’Étacq to Sorel Point. Data collected will not only allow us to map the most important areas on this coast for the focal bird species (see Birds) but can also be used in future studies on population trends.

We cannot expect to look at all possible bird species so will concentrate on the following ones:

  • Linnet
  • Stonechat
  • Skylark
  • Common whitethroat
  • Dartford warbler
  • Meadow pipit
  • Jackdaw
  • Raven
  • Peregrine falcon
  • Kestrel

Le Don Paton. Photo by Mick DrydenWe will also restrict the survey to a narrow strip along the coast as we already know that none of these birds, except the kestrel, nests further than only a few metres almost, inland from the coastal cliff path. The widest area of habitat suitable for these species is at Les Landes as they do not breed in developed or farmed land. It is likely too that a very high proportion of Jersey’s entire breeding population of several of these species is restricted to the north-west coast.

Methodology

The number and location of the chosen bird species will be established by using information provided through existing ongoing surveys including the Farmland Bird Survey transects at Sorel Pont (two transects), Crabbé and at Les Landes (two transects) and the BTO Breeding Bird Survey (BBS) squares in the area.

The gaps in the study area between the transects and BBS squares will be surveyed by a team of volunteer observers co-ordinated through the Société Jersiaise Ornithology Section. The observers will record the location of breeding pairs and breeding behaviours such as singing, territorial displays, nest-building and food delivery to the nests by direct observation from the coastal path. Each observer will be given maps and a handheld GPS so that they can mark the location of each observation. In many cases more than one visit by different observers might be needed to confirm the location and status of the breeding site.

Results

This quick, easy and enjoyable bird survey will give BIRDS ON THE EDGE invaluable data for producing maps showing the location of each of the most important bird species and numbers that we can compare with repeat surveys over the years. We will also enlarge the survey to cover other stretches of the coast in the next few years.

First red-billed choughs move to the release aviary

A chough settles in at the release aviary. March 2013. Photo by Liz CorryBIRDS ON THE EDGE is delighted to announce that the first red-billed choughs have been introduced to the temporary aviary at Le Don Paton, near Sorel Point, on Jersey’s north coast. The four birds currently residing in the aviary arrived from Paradise Park, Cornwall, by air (although not under their own power) on Thursday, 14th of March. They were initially taken to Durrell Wildlife Park for medical checks and fitting of transmitters and identifying leg rings. The choughs were accompanied by David Woolcock from Paradise Park who helped settle the birds in.

One of the choughs, George, will not be released, due to a permanently injured leg. George has been introduced in order to help habituate the new arrivals by example, due to his familiarity with people and routines. Choughs are intelligent birds, and it is hoped they will mimic George’s ‘trained’ responses, once they see him obtaining food in return for desired behaviours. George’s training has been modified to accommodate his physical limitations and can be seen on video here with his former keeper, Sarah Jayne Gribben from Paradise Park who got him to the level he is at now.

The release aviary. March 2013. Photo by Liz CorryThe birds were introduced to their temporary accommodation later on Thursday, and are settling in well, despite the wintery conditions in the Island differing slightly from those in Cornwall, which unlike Jersey, saw no snowfall. They are currently held under in-situ quarantine conditions, in accordance with States of Jersey regulations. A further three choughs from Durrell Wildlife Park will be moved to Le Don Paton in around a week. These slightly older birds also came from Paradise Park initially, and have been on display to the public at Durrell for around twelve months.

British birds may be learning to use invasive wasps as key food source

Quote

From PhysOrg

Blue tit. Photo by Regis PerdriatA new study has found that blue tits, great tits and other native birds have learnt to peck away the tips of the galls formed by invading oak gall wasps to eat the juicy larvae inside, which are rich in protein. This helps them survive the crucial early spring period, when other food is scarce.

The new food source could help counteract the effects of climate change, which is causing some birds to lay their eggs too early in the year. The young then hatch before their main food – caterpillars that feed on oak leaves – becomes available. ‘What is exciting is that we’ve shown that the Andricus gall wasps are a really significant food source, and not just an occasional snack,’ says Professor Graham Stone of the University of Edinburgh one of the authors of the study. The tiny alien gall wasps, just 1-2mm long, lay their eggs in the buds of the, also non-native, Turkey oak Quercus cerris, which was introduced to Britain about 300 years ago, in early summer. The larvae produce chemicals that make protective galls grow around them. The oak galls grow over winter and early spring, with each tree carrying many thousands of galls.

This pattern of predation by tits and other birds was strongest at two sites in southern England, where the invasive wasps first arrived. The researchers think that this is because the birds take time to learn to find the larvae. They already eat the larvae of native gall wasps, in galls such as the familiar brown ‘oak apples’ on native oaks. In contrast, the alien galls look quite different and are just 2-3mm long and are hidden inside the buds of the Turkey oak. Birds may also take time to learn which trees have more galls, as some seem to be much more susceptible to gall formation than others.

Turkey oak is widespread and fairly common in Jersey where, as an exotic and potentially invasive tree, it is not necessarily very popular with local conservationists. Several species of Andricus wasps have been recorded in Jersey including A. quercuscalicis the main the species discussed in the study. A review of all gall wasps in Jersey was recently (Autumn 2012) published in Cecidology 27 (2): 81-84.

Chough report: February 2013

Report from Liz Corry

Captive choughs at Durrell

A chough receives its radio transmitter. Photo by Liz CorryWith the breeding season looming, staff at Durrell have been working hard this month to set up the breeding aviaries and move the birds around accordingly. Gianna was moved out of her off-show holding into the main display aviary. She was kept in the shut-off for two days as a way of re-introducing her to the group. She received a very uneventful welcome: Gwinny was the only one to fly down to her and that was only because she was looking for food.

Preparing the tail feathers for transmitter attachment. Photo by Liz CorryOn the 19th the three juveniles in SF3 were caught up and moved to the display aviary. These three birds will make up half of the release cohort. Before being released into the main flight all three birds were fitted with active radio-transmitters and an incoloy leg ring. The battery life on the radio transmitters is such that it should not run out before the birds moult tail feathers in autumn.

When the three juveniles were released into the main flight the other juveniles paid them a lot of attention. There was a lot of squabbling and defending of roost sites but no real aggression observed. The breeding pairs have stayed together throughout this which is looking positive for the new breeding season.

Tail mounted transmitter. Photo by Liz CorryOnce the juveniles had been moved out of the off show aviaries work could begin to prepare them for the breeding season. Apart from the obvious spring clean a few modifications were needed to improve our chances of a successful breeding season. Plywood has been added to a part of SF3 aviary to ensure a complete visual barrier between the choughs and any disturbance at the back of the aviary. The Orang-utan House kitchen and maintenance area is located behind the aviaries as well as other breeding bird enclosures. Daily disturbance should now be limited.

The nest box in SF2 has been relocated to the other side of the aviary to increase the distance between the two nests. We are not sure how much this influenced last year’s breeding, but the two pairs were very aware of each other and were almost synchronous in nesting behaviour, for example they kicked eggs out of the nest on the same days.

Another major difference compared to last season is in how we house the nest box cameras and what type of camera is used. We have tried to ensure the birds cannot tamper with the position of the lens. We are using different cameras and will not really know how effective they are until the birds are in the enclosure. New study finds pesticides leading cause of grassland bird declines

From American Bird Conservancy

Meadow pipit. Photo by Paul Marshall A new study in North America has identified acutely toxic pesticides as the most likely leading cause of the widespread decline in grassland bird numbers in the United States, a finding that challenges the widely-held assumption that loss of habitat is the primary cause of those population declines. Download the study for free here

Although this study focusses on the situation in North America it does state that: Common agricultural birds are in decline, both in Europe and in North America. Evidence from Europe suggests that agricultural intensification and, for some species, the indirect effects of pesticides mediated through a loss of insect food resource is in part responsible (for declines).

The scientific assessment, which looked at data over a 23-year period (1980 to 2003) has just been published. The study looked at five potential causes of grassland bird declines besides lethal pesticide risk: change in cropped pasture such as hay or alfalfa production, farming intensity or the proportion of agricultural land that is actively cropped, herbicide use, overall insecticide use, and change in permanent pasture and rangeland.

Common cuckoo juvenile. Photo by Mick Dryden“What this study suggests is that we need to start paying a lot more attention to the use of pesticides if we want to reverse, halt or simply slow the very significant downward trend in grassland bird populations. Our study put the spotlight on acutely toxic insecticides used in our cropland starting after the Second World War and persisting to this day – albeit at a lower level. The data suggest that loss of birds in agricultural fields is more than an unfortunate consequence of pest control; it may drive bird populations to local extinction,” co-author Pierre Mineau said.

Many grassland bird species have undergone range contractions or population declines in recent decades. In fact, analyses of North American birds indicate that these birds are declining faster than birds from other biomes (a situation mirrored in Europe). Habitat protection has long been considered a central pillar in efforts to stem the decline of grassland bird species.

“We are still concerned about loss of habitat in agriculture, range management, and urban development,” said Cynthia Palmer, manager of the Pesticides Programme at American Bird Conservancy. “This study by no means diminishes the importance of habitat fragmentation and degradation. But it suggests that we also need to rein in the use of lethal pesticides in agriculture, and that we need to be especially careful about any new pesticides we introduce into these ecosystems such as the neonicotinoid insecticides. It reminds us that the poisonings of birds and other wildlife chronicled a half century ago by famed biologist and author Rachel Carson are by no means a thing of the past.”

The study found that lethal pesticides were nearly four times more likely to be associated with population declines than the next most likely contributor, changes in cropped pasture – an important component of habitat loss associated with agricultural lands. The publication says that “…..large quantities of products of very high toxicity to birds have been used for decades despite evidence that poisonings were frequent even when products were applied according to label directions.”

The authors argue that only a small proportion of total cropland needs to be treated with a dangerous pesticide to affect overall bird population trends. Pesticide drift from croplands is also affecting birds that favour the adjoining grasslands.

The study found that declines of grassland birds were much more likely in states with high use of toxic insecticides lethal to birds. The current study relies on pesticide data from the 1980s and early 1990s, a time when organophosphates such as Diazinon and Chlorpyrifos, and carbamates such as Carbofuran and Methomyl, were still largely in vogue. Since that time, a new class of insecticides, the neonicotinoids, have soared to the top of global pesticide markets. Unfortunately, a major toxicological assessment soon to be released by American Bird Conservancy puts to rest any notion that birds and other organisms will fare much better under the new pesticide regime. 4th International Workshop on the Conservation of the Red-billed Chough

4th International Chough Workshop. Photo by www.diogocarvalho.ptFrom Projecto Bico-vermelho (Pyrrhocorax Project)

Red-billed choughs in Barroso, Northern Portugal. Photo by Diogo Carvalho www.diogocarvalho.ptSince the first International chough workshop (Choughs and Land Use in Europe) in 1988 there have been regular meetings to discuss all aspects related to the biology, ecology and conservation of the red-billed chough (Pyrrhocorax pyrrhocorax). The species is a valuable indicator of sustainable agricultural systems and the connection to traditional farming methods. The red-billed chough is a species with an unfavourable conservation status on a global level, being listed as endangered in several countries including Portugal. In this context, after the 2007 and 2010 International Chough Workshops (in Glasgow and La Palma, respectively), Vila Real (North Portugal) is playing host to the 4th International Chough workshop on 10-12 October 2013. Two days of workshop will be followed by a day’s excursion.

As underlined in previous meetings, there is still a priority for chough research to understand the influence of the land-use/land-cover trends on the species’ distribution, taking into account on-going landscape changes, genetic diversity, fragmentation and isolation of peripheral populations. At these meetings all specialists agreed to further advance knowledge on the chough populations outside Europe, such as those in Asia and Africa, due to their particular threats and conservation requirements.

Although a considerable amount of information has been compiled and discussed at previous workshops about the chough ecology, all colleagues that are interested in choughs are invited to participate and share their expertise in the 4th International Workshop on the Conservation of the Chough.

The Workshop will be held at the University of Trás-os-Montes and Alto Douro (UTAD) in Vila Real, northern Portugal. Winter feeding: birds need a balanced diet too

From the BTO

Blue tit. Photo by Mick DrydenAlthough many of us provide food for garden birds, especially in winter, we are still in the early stages of understanding how this might affect wild bird populations. One possibility is that winter food enhances birds’ ability to invest in future reproduction. However, it is likely that the exact nutrition a bird receives from supplementary food will be important and a new study has shown exactly that.

In a three year study of woodland blue tit populations, researchers examined the consequences of providing different winter food supplements for egg production. Their results showed that providing fat alone resulted in reduced egg quality in early breeders. This suggests that females which utilised a fat-rich diet in winter were less able to acquire some of the important resources needed to form yolk during egg production. However, the addition of vitamin E to the fat mitigated these affects because, as an antioxidant, vitamin E provides protection after eating fatty foods.

As urban land cover expands, gardens are expected to play an increasingly important role in the conservation of biodiversity. The provision of food for garden birds has been thought likely to benefit this objective although there is limited evidence of its ecological impacts. More generally, food provision has also been applied as a conservation tool to manage endangered populations. This study is the first to suggest that there may be problems. Yet at the population level, these were mitigated by the provision of fat together with vitamin E. Therefore, care must be given to the nutritional composition of foods. Whether winter food for garden birds is considered to be beneficial or harmful may depend on whether effects are interpreted at the level of individuals or populations. If provisioning enables certain low-quality individuals to breed, when they might otherwise have died or survived only as non-breeders, this would clearly enhance their lifetime reproduction and may in fact boost the overall population size. Further work is needed to see how winter feeding may be used to benefit wild bird populations in the future.

These findings suggest that birds require a balanced diet, much like we do, to aid their reproduction, and it underlines the importance of considering the nutritional value of provisioned foods.

Population estimates of birds in Great Britain and the United Kingdom

From British Birds

Wren. Photo by Mick DrydenThe journal British Birds has published an updated estimate of bird populations in Great Britain and the UK. This follows previous estimates published in 1997 and 2006. There are now thought to be about 84 million breeding pairs of birds in the UK. The ten commonest species contribute 57% of this total, with wren alone providing one in ten of the country’s breeding birds (with 8,600,000 breeding territories). In all, 23 species exceed one million breeding pairs. The individual population estimates come from a wide variety of sources, many from extrapolation of previous estimates by recognised trend measures, others from new surveys and novel analytical approaches developed since the last report. Despite the exceptional level of detail available for some species, many gaps in our knowledge remain. Recommendations are made in the report to allow a continuing improvement in our understanding of the numbers of birds in GB and the UK. There are many opportunities for volunteer and amateur birdwatchers to make a significant contribution.

Atlantic puffin. Photo by Paul MarshallAlthough the figures do not include birds from the Channel Islands the species that BIRDS ON THE EDGE are concerned with are in the list (2006 figures are in brackets):

  • Peregrine 1,500 pairs in UK and Isle of Man (1,283)
  • Atlantic puffin 580,000 breeding pairs (580,799)
  • Turtle dove 14,000 breeding territories (44,000)
  • Cuckoo 16,000 breeding pairs (9,600-20,000)
  • Red-billed chough 930-940 individuals in UK and 450 individuals in Isle of Man (total 1,360-1,367)
  • Raven 7,400 pairs (12,900)
  • Skylark 1,500,000 breeding territories (1,785,000)
  • Common whitethroat 1,100,000 breeding territories (945,000)
  • Dartford warbler 3,200 breeding pairs (1,600-1,890)
  • Stonechat 59,000 breeding pairs (9,000-23,000)
  • Meadow pipit 2,000,000 breeding pairs (1,600,00)
  • Linnet 430,000 breeding pairs (556,000)
  • Yellowhammer 710,000 breeding territories (792,000)
  • Cirl bunting 860 breeding territories (697)

Also of note are the recent colonists and other successes:

  • Little egret 660-740 breeding pairs (146-162)
  • Marsh harrier 320-380 breeding pairs (201)
  • Firecrest 550 breeding territories (80-250).
